The United Methodist Church of Macedonia shares a connection and space with the following local community organizations.

Alcoholics Anonymous

Picture
Alcoholics Anonymous holds closed meetings for members only, including anyone seeking help for alcohol addiction.

  • The Serenity Group meets on Tuesdays at 7:30 p.m. in the Aldersgate Room 
  • The Open Arms Group meets Wednesdays at 8:00 p.m. in the Fellowship Hall 
  • The Kitchen Talk Group for women meets Thursdays at 6:30 p.m. in the Fellowship Hall
  • The Come & Get It Group meets Fridays at 6:15 p.m. in the Fellowship Hall​
  • The S-Anon Group meets Saturdays at 11:00 a.m. in the Aldersgate Room
Jazzercise
Picture

​Jazzercise ​offers group fitness classes for all levels.  Classes are held Mondays, Tuesdays and Wednesdays at 6:00 p.m. and Saturdays at 8:30 a.m. in the Fellowship Hall.

Lollipop Co-Op Preschool

Picture

​The Lollipop Co-Op Preschool is specifically designed for children who are three to six years-old.  It is a state-licensed school run by parents.  Classrooms are located in The United Methodist Church of Macedonia.

Nordonia Ministerium 

Picture

​​Nordonia Ministerium is an ecumenical alliance of Christian churches and faith based organizations within the Nordonia community committed to shared ministry, interfaith relations, and faith based responses to community concerns.  The members include: Campus Life, The Corners Chapel, Faith Fellowship Church, Good Shepherd Church, Disciples of Christ, Northfield Presbyterian Church, Our Lady of Guadalupe, St. Timothy Episcopal Church, and The United Methodist Church of Macedonia.  News regarding the Ministerium can be found in the Nordonia Hills News.
